The National Monuments Service's description

Located on a low rise in rolling pasture with gradual fall of ground to SE towards the Palmerstown River. There is rath (MA015-030----) c. 150m to SSE.
This possible ringfort is shown on the1838 and 1922 OS maps as a circular enclosure (diam. 25-30m). It was levelled during land reclamation works; there is no visible trace at ground level.
